A very worn, slightly bent cast copper-alloy elaborate double loop buckle of Post-medieval date. The centre of each oval loop has a collared barrel moulding which is flanked by two scrolled knops. There are two sets of three raised collars on each loop and moulded curvilinear ribs run along the length of each loop. The pin bar is triangular in cross section and has two elaborate heads located at either end of the bar which form two knops on the outer edge of the buckle. The pin is missing, iron corrosion is visible on the pin bar. The buckle is bent upwards slightly and is coated in a black lacquer which is worn in places where a mid green patina is visible.
